OK, new guy here. Installed everything OK.  License loaded OK.

Fired up the first tutorial and the POV is stuck on the sky and the turret won't stop spinning.  I know it is joystick related as when I remove the joystick assignment all is working.

Anyone have a fix?

Try Alt + J  while in mission   it centers the joystick

Got it figured out.  I needed to map the stick to hot keys and adjust the axis settings.  No more issues and I'm on M1A1 tutorial mission D.; shooting at moving targets - and boy do I suck at that!
